High head pressure

The high head pressure is caused in most of the cooling systems. In chillers, the high head pressure is mainly caused due to improper water treatment regimes. High head in heating mode is usually caused by low indoor airflow, a restriction at the outside unit or an over charge. Restricted dryers,line kinks & undersized coils happen too but they are not as common. pasadena tx isd tax office Make your influence uniquely far-reaching. If they pulled a vacuum period, and broke the vacuum with R22, then the problem isn't noncondensables. There simply wouldn't be enough air or nitrogen in the system even at 28-29" vacuum to affect the head pressure.
